2025-12-25 00:04:04 +01:00

53 lines
1.8 KiB
YAML

global:
scrape_interval: 15s
scrape_configs:
- job_name: 'prometheus'
static_configs:
- targets: ['localhost:9090']
#Les métriques sur Prometheus sont générées par Prometheus lui-même et non par Node Exporter |Prometheus collecte ses propres métriques grâce à ses endpoints internes
- job_name: 'metric_NodeExporter_centre_observabilite'
static_configs:
- targets: ['192.168.56.61:9100']
#IP de la machine où est le centre d'observabilite | Node Exporter écoute les métriques du centre d'observabilité
- job_name: 'metric_NodeExporter_conteneur'
static_configs:
- targets: ['172.18.0.2:9100']
#IP du conteneur:9100 | Node Exporter écoute les métriques du conteneur
#ou
# - job_name: 'metric_NodeExporter_conteneur'
# static_configs:
# - targets: ['192.168.56.61:9101']
#IP de la machine où est le centre d'observabilite, en changeant le port, IP:9101 | Node Exporter écoute les métriques du conteneur
- job_name: 'apache_exporter_conteneur'
static_configs:
- targets: ['172.18.0.2:9117']
#Pour avoir les metrics du service apache dans le dans le conteneur, NB: IP conteneur + Port
#ou
# - job_name: 'apache_exporter_conteneur'
# static_configs:
# - targets: ['192.168.56.61:9117']
#Pour avoir les metrics du service apache dans le dans le conteneur, NB: IP serveur + Port
- job_name: 'scaphandre'
static_configs:
- targets: ['192.168.4.4:8080']
fallback_scrape_protocol: "PrometheusText1.0.0"
- job_name: 'vms'
static_configs:
- targets: ['192.168.56.18:9100'] #ip vmHardware
- targets: ['192.168.56.17:9100'] #ip vmServices
- targets: ['192.168.56.15:9100'] #ip vmApplicatifs
- job_name: 'tomcat'
static_configs:
- targets: ['172.18.0.2:9080'] #ip vmApplicatif